#446206 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#446206 is composed of 26.7% red, 38.4%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 30.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 93.9% yellow and 61.6% black. It has a hue angle of 79.6 degrees, a saturation of 88.5% and a lightness of 20.4%. #446206 color hex could be obtained by blending #88c40c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

Shades and Tints of #446206
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040600 is the darkest color, while #fafef2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#446206
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#353632 is the less saturated color, while #456602 is the most saturated one.
